Fundraising and Foster Homes are huge for us – Interview with Grateful Dogs Rescue

Another great interview from San Francisco! We had the pleasure of interviewing Grateful Dogs Rescue, an organization founded in 1990 by Michelle Parris. For more than 2 decades, Grateful Dogs Rescue is on a mission to save the lives of dogs at San Francisco Animal Care and Control that are at risk of euthanasia. Atlanta Pet Rescue & Adoption Launches Video PSA

Local filmmakers contribute to campaign coinciding with National Adopt-a-Shelter-Dog Month. Atlanta Pet Rescue & Adoption (APRA) (www.atlantapetrescue.org) is a non-profit, volunteer-based, no-kill shelter dedicated to rescuing, rehabilitating and placing dogs and cats into safe and loving homes. Food, Water, Shelter, Care and Love – Video Interview with Erica from PEP!

PEP! The Pet Education Project was founded in 2009 in Louisiana by Erica Callais. This education and outreach program visits schools and youth organizations to teach the importance of responsible pet ownership and other topics regarding animal and environmental awareness.
